justindfw,
Cleburne S.P. lake (Cedar Lake) is small. There are several brush piles. They are not marked. Clearly visible on electronics, several are quite large. If you show up Saturday morning I'll show you where they are. They've been UNPRODUCTIVE last few weeks. I have done well on them, one in particular, in warm months.
Last weekend water clarity about 3' visibility, surface temp 58.9-59.9 degrees. Sand bass I caught were in 14-26 fow.
